Working quickly, roll out … WebApr 12, 2024 · Once the filling is ready, you can start assembling the empanadas. Place a small amount of the filling in the center of each empanada dough circle, then fold the dough over the filling and crimp the edges together with a fork. Bake the empanadas in a preheated oven until they are golden brown, and enjoy! 2. Chorizo.
